A Hollywood, Florida-based auto dealer, Hollywood Auto Brokers, has come under fire amidst accusations of taking customers' money without delivering the promised vehicles. This is not the first time such allegations have been leveled against the dealership.
Recent Allegations
On July 2, 2024, Local 10 News reported on the case of a victim who paid Hollywood Auto Brokers $6,000 for a used vehicle but never received the car or a refund. According to the victim, the dealership provided excuses for the delay, claiming that the vehicle was in transit from another state. However, after multiple unsuccessful attempts to contact the dealership, the victim realized they had been scammed.
History of Complaints
This incident is not an isolated case. Local 10 News has previously reported on similar allegations against Hollywood Auto Brokers, with numerous customers claiming that the dealership took their money without delivering the promised vehicles. In 2022, a customer filed a complaint with the Broward County Sheriff's Office, alleging that the dealership failed to deliver a vehicle after collecting $30,000.

Legal Action and Investigations
In light of these allegations, the Broward County Sheriff's Office is actively investigating the matter. The Florida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) has also launched an investigation into the dealership's practices. Hollywood Auto Brokers has not responded to requests for comment from Local 10 News or other media outlets.

Avoiding Scams
To avoid falling victim to auto dealership scams, consumers should be aware of the following red flags:
- Dealerships that demand excessive down payments or full payment before delivering the vehicle.
- Dealerships that pressure customers into signing contracts without giving them time to read and understand the terms.
- Dealerships that refuse to provide a physical address or verifiable contact information.
- Dealerships that use high-pressure sales tactics or make unrealistic promises.
By following these guidelines, consumers can protect themselves from fraudulent auto dealerships and ensure a smooth and satisfying car-buying experience.
